Yellow Corporation earns 2023 Military Friendly® Employer designation and NDTA Corporate Distinguished Service Award

The LTL trucking company receives the Military Friendly® designation for the second straight year.

Yellow Corporation has been awarded the Military Friendly Employer designation and has also received the National Defense Transportation Association (NDTA) Corporate Distinguished Service Award. Both awards recognize Yellow’s continued support for America’s military heroes and its focus on the recruitment of veterans.

Yellow has been named a Military Friendly Employer for the second consecutive year due to its efforts in creating sustainable and meaningful career paths, community outreach, brand enthusiasm, and enduring partnerships that meet thresholds for applicants, new hire retention, and promotion of veterans and military employees.

At the NDTA’s annual meeting in October, Yellow received the Corporate Distinguished Service Award for its support of the NDTA Foundation. The foundation works to raise funds needed to award scholarship money to high school or college students pursuing an education in logistics, transportation, or passenger travel.

Yellow launched the Veteran Enrichment & Troop Support (VETS) employee resource group in 2021 and focuses on the recruitment, development, and support of military veterans, retirees, and members of the Reserves and National Guard. VETS continues to establish initiatives that contribute to an inclusive environment within our organization.
